The Department of Psychiatry at the Perelman School of Medicine at the University of Pennsylvania seeks candidates for an Assistant Professor position in the non-tenure clinician educator track. Expertise is required in the specific area of etiology and treatment of obsessive compulsive disorder or implementation science or etiology and treatment of children and adolescents with anxiety-related disorders. Applicants must have a Ph.D. degree. Psychologist license or license eligible in PA and NJ.

Teaching responsibilities may include supervision and classroom didactics for Psychiatry Residents and mentorship of research assistants in professional development and scientific writing.

Clinical responsibilities may include individual and group therapy for individuals with anxiety-related disorders across the lifespan.

Research or scholarship responsibilities may include collaborative contributions to existing grant-funded projects, applications for extramural funding, publication of scientific manuscripts.
